Chuck wrote:
> i have only one server i can run ntp.org software on because of the multiple 
> address binding problem. 

Why can't you let ntpd bind to all interfaces? If you really need to 
block certain interfaces/addresses, you could just firewall them out. Or 
rather allow NTP only on the address/interface you want and block all 
others.

> is it possible to use openntpd for servers destined for the list as stratum2? 
> that software from openntpd.org supports binding ip addresses.

openntpd is rather poor algorithmically, i.e. the quality of time served 
is worse than with ntpd. But I guess it could be enough for pool usage.
